home *** CD-ROM | disk | FTP | other *** search
/ EnigmA Amiga Run 1997 July / EnigmA AMIGA RUN 20 (1997)(G.R. Edizioni)(IT)[!][issue 1997-07 & 08][EAR-CD IV].iso / earcd / biz / dbase / db3_4.rea < prev    next >
Text File  |  1997-05-03  |  13KB  |  268 lines

  1. Short:    Multi purpose database. Now 13 languages.
  2. Author:   david-ek@dsv.su.se
  3. Uploader: david-ek@dsv.su.se
  4. Type:     biz/dbase
  5.  
  6. db is a fast and small os3.0 compliant multi purpose database program.
  7. It currently supports 13 languages (English, Swedish, Finnish, Norwegian,
  8. Danish, German, Polish, Dutch, Italian, French, Spanish, Czech and Portuguese).
  9.  
  10. There are mostly minor changes this time and this is probably the last version.
  11. If you want improvements I've released the source code so you can add what you
  12. need. (However you are not allowed to use the source code for commercial
  13. purposes, nor release modified versions under the name "db" without my
  14. permission). You can find the source code on aminet:/biz/dbase/db3.4src.lha
  15.  
  16. This program is ShareWare. Previously, db used to display a shareware reminder
  17. if not registered with a keyfile. This reminder has been removed as I've
  18. decided to stop mailing keyfiles.
  19.  
  20. /David Ekholm
  21.  
  22.  
  23. Why choose db?
  24. --------------
  25.  
  26. I wrote after having tested numerous other PD database programs and always
  27. found something lacking or irritating me. They might have dozzens of features
  28. not found in db, but they lacked font sensitivity and a standard GUI look and
  29. OS 3.0 behaviour.
  30.  
  31. Remember: db is a GENERAL database program. YOU decide what to store in it,
  32. be it addresses, video collections spare parts or your invoices. I really
  33. can't understand why people keep releasing databases with fixed fields all
  34. the time.
  35.  
  36. When you use db you will notice that the user interface has been kept as
  37. compact as possible (few gadgets, menus and windows). Still the functionality
  38. in for example, searching and sorting is high. This is intentional.
  39. I prefer few buttons with high functionality than the opposite.
  40.  
  41. Feature List
  42. ------------
  43.  
  44. A partial list of db's features include:
  45.  
  46.     o Dynamic memory handling. Number of records and fields only limited by
  47.       free memory.
  48.     o GadTool based. (Use fields of string, checkbox, cycle and text type)
  49.     o Support for multi-line fields through textfield.gadget
  50.     o Mouse and keyboard driven.
  51.     o User definable fields and layout.
  52.     o Multiple views of the same database.
  53.     o The views can be designed through a simple to use GUI. 
  54.     o Commodore's Clipboard for flexible interaction with other programs.
  55.     o AppWindow -just drag and drop database icons on db to load.
  56.     o Online MenuHelp -Press HELP key when selecting a menu item.
  57.     o Font sensitive.
  58.     o ASL requesters for flexible loads and saves.
  59.     o Localized.
  60.     o ARexx support.
  61.     o Dial numbers using a modem or loudspeaker.
  62.     o WB and Shell usage with Commodore's template parsing.
  63.     o Fast and flexible find function using AmigaDOS patterns.
  64.     o Listview browser.
  65.     o Filter function.
  66.     o Fast and flexible sort function. Multiple sort orders can be specified.
  67.     o 'Export View' and two standard ASCII export features.
  68.     o Automatic ASCII import (tab-separated ASCII).
  69.  
  70. History of changes
  71. ------------------
  72. 97-03-16  v3.4       NEWS:
  73.                      * This is probably the last version for the Amiga.
  74.                        Please Read the preface section for more info.
  75.  
  76.                      * There is no more keyfile protection as I've decided
  77.                        to stop releasing keyfiles. db is still ShareWare
  78.                        however.
  79.  
  80.                      * You are now able to automatically run ARexx programs
  81.                        every time a new record is displayed. This greatly
  82.                        enhances the possibilities for custom database designs.
  83.                        Read about the NEWRECORDRXFILE and NEWRECORDRXSTRING
  84.                        RFF tags for how to do this. Also refer to the modified
  85.                        "Relations" ARexx example enclosed with this version 
  86.                        for a demonstration.
  87.  
  88.                      * Added the ARexx command 'GetPortName' that returns the
  89.                        name of the current ARexx port. (Some users can't use
  90.                        the built in Address() function in ARexx for some
  91.                        reason.)
  92.  
  93.                      * Polish catalog updated. Thanks goes to Konrad Dubiel.
  94.                      
  95.                      * You get the source code for this version. (Separate
  96.                        (archive. See the file db3.4src.lha on AmiNet).
  97.                        Also read the preface about legal issues concerning
  98.                        the source code.
  99.                       
  100.  
  101. 96-09-11  v3.3       NEWS:
  102.                      * The first field will automatically be activated when
  103.                        a record is added.
  104.  
  105.                      * The cursor will remain active in the current field when
  106.                        the user changes to search or sort mode with RAmiga +
  107.                        hotkey.
  108.  
  109.                      * The Browser window's zoom gadget will now expand the
  110.                        window to the full height of the screen instead of
  111.                        shrinking the window. All suggested by Johny Hansson.
  112.  
  113.                      * Added the ARexx command 'UndoBuffer' that extracts the
  114.                        old value of the current string gadget (the value prior
  115.                        to user changes). Suggested by Richard Ludwig.
  116.  
  117.                      * A portuguese catalog has been added thanks to Fábio
  118.                        Goes. db now supports 13 languages!
  119.  
  120.                      BUG FIXED:
  121.                      * This bad bug has been hanging around since v2.10(!).
  122.                        db would stop loading records if it hit an empty record.
  123.                        This is fixed and db no longer saves empty records
  124.                        either just to be kind to older versions.
  125.  
  126.  
  127. 96-03-18  v3.2       COMMENT:
  128.                      * This is mainly a re-release of v3.1. v3.1 was released
  129.                        to AmiNet but didn't show up for some reason.
  130.  
  131.                      NEWS:
  132.                      * .catalog files for the following languages have been
  133.                        updated: French, Spanish, German, Swedish and Dutch.
  134.                        Also copy these files if this concerns you.
  135.  
  136.                      * You may now fix the window position for each view by
  137.                        adding XPOS=<x position> and/_or_ YPOS=<y position> to
  138.                        the RFF lines of your database (user request).
  139.  
  140.  
  141. 96-03-05  v3.1       NEWS:
  142.                      * Multi-line fields are now supported using the
  143.                        textfield.gadget (included) by Mark Thomas. Check out
  144.                        the "Game Reviews" and "Windsurfing95" examples and
  145.                        you'll see what I mean.
  146.  
  147.                      * You may now fix the window position for each view by
  148.                        adding XPOS=<x position> and YPOS=<y position> to the
  149.                        RFF lines of your database.
  150.  
  151.                      * Added the ARexx command 'CurrentView' to control views
  152.                        from ARexx.
  153.  
  154.                      SHAREWARE NOTE:
  155.                      * db is still ShareWare, but the save save limitation is
  156.                        removed. Instead db will display a ShareWare reminder
  157.                        for at least 10 seconds when started without a keyfile.
  158.  
  159.  
  160. ============================= Archive contents =============================
  161.  
  162. Original  Packed Ratio    Date     Time    Name
  163. -------- ------- ----- --------- --------  -------------
  164.     1922     950 50.5% 08-Jan-96 20:43:02  db3.4.info
  165.     2569    1255 51.1% 12-Sep-96 21:01:40 +Catalogs.info
  166.    11784    5069 56.9% 10-Apr-96 22:00:04 +db.catalog
  167.    14466    5416 62.5% 10-Apr-96 22:00:10 +db.ct
  168.     8106    3479 57.0% 16-Nov-94 18:31:18 +db.catalog
  169.    17744    6570 62.9% 16-Nov-94 18:23:34 +db_dansk.ct
  170.    12544    5063 59.6% 18-Mar-96 13:15:44 +db.catalog
  171.    27854   10429 62.5% 18-Mar-96 13:09:10 +db_deutsch.ct
  172.    12232    4878 60.1% 18-Mar-96 13:20:52 +db.catalog
  173.    25871    9299 64.0% 18-Mar-96 13:21:32 +db_español.ct
  174.    11942    4840 59.4% 18-Mar-96 13:36:24 +db.catalog
  175.    21485    7824 63.5% 18-Mar-96 13:36:34 +db_français.ct
  176.     9324    3834 58.8% 29-Nov-94 01:24:14 +db.catalog
  177.    11773    4187 64.4% 29-Nov-94 01:23:30 +db_italiano.ct
  178.    12392    4891 60.5% 18-Mar-96 13:27:32 +db.catalog
  179.    15260    5341 65.0% 18-Mar-96 13:28:14 +db_nederlands.ct
  180.    10726    4544 57.6% 22-Mar-96 20:05:22 +db.catalog
  181.    13483    4955 63.2% 22-Mar-96 20:05:38 +db_norsk.ct
  182.    12278    5130 58.2% 01-Oct-96 18:11:20 +db.catalog
  183.    12656    4798 62.0% 01-Oct-96 18:12:14 +db_polski.ct
  184.    12632    5116 59.4% 25-Aug-96 05:47:28 +db.catalog
  185.    25868    9514 63.2% 25-Aug-96 05:53:38 +db_português.ct
  186.     8734    3828 56.1% 22-Nov-94 21:38:00 +db.catalog
  187.    17526    6874 60.7% 22-Nov-94 21:34:10 +db_suomi.ct
  188.    10594    4422 58.2% 04-Mar-96 14:43:12 +db.catalog
  189.    22321    8242 63.0% 04-Mar-96 14:42:02 +db_svenska.ct
  190.    73808   38839 47.3% 17-Mar-97 01:05:22 +db
  191.     4111    2159 47.4% 19-Sep-96 21:18:36 +db.info
  192.     2009    1071 46.6% 25-Sep-95 14:18:04 +Docs.info
  193.    88183   30797 65.0% 17-Mar-97 00:57:48 +db.guide
  194.     1831    1129 38.3% 05-Dec-95 00:18:48 +db.guide.info
  195.     1437     783 45.5% 06-Jan-96 13:43:08 +Fast install
  196.     2239    1014 54.7% 25-Sep-95 14:18:04 +Fast install.info
  197.     2136     613 71.3% 16-Mar-97 15:32:00 +Orderform
  198.     2239    1012 54.8% 25-Sep-95 14:18:04 +Orderform.info
  199.      668     366 45.2% 19-Sep-94 18:17:20 +Translators
  200.     2239    1015 54.6% 25-Sep-95 14:18:04 +Translators.info
  201.     1922     947 50.7% 25-Sep-95 14:04:56 +Examples.info
  202.     5217    2402 53.9% 22-Nov-95 16:57:50 +About the examples
  203.     2239    1013 54.7% 25-Sep-95 14:04:56 +About the examples.info
  204.     2026     854 57.8% 20-Feb-96 22:25:48 +Addresses2
  205.     3465    1308 62.2% 25-Sep-95 14:04:56 +Addresses2.info
  206.     2022    1250 38.1% 25-Sep-95 14:04:54 +ARexxDemos.info
  207.      210     171 18.5% 22-Nov-95 16:12:34 +calc.db
  208.     2228     801 64.0% 20-Nov-94 22:06:54 +CDsongs
  209.     3466    1305 62.3% 16-Oct-95 19:22:06 +CDsongs.info
  210.     3223    1309 59.3% 28-Jun-95 19:00:54 +checkdate.db
  211.      190     143 24.7% 18-Sep-94 13:39:46 +date.db
  212.      338     176 47.9% 28-Jun-95 18:56:16 +DateFields
  213.     3461    1303 62.3% 16-Oct-95 19:22:06 +DateFields.info
  214.      114     104  8.7% 03-Sep-94 02:44:10 +dial.db
  215.      241     142 41.0% 03-Sep-94 03:31:48 +Expand.db
  216.      729     340 53.3% 25-Sep-94 17:58:42 +ExpandII
  217.     1724     597 65.3% 25-Sep-94 18:57:30 +ExpandII.db
  218.     3461    1302 62.3% 16-Oct-95 19:22:06 +ExpandII.info
  219.      177     143 19.2% 20-Nov-94 22:06:54 +firstcharupper.db
  220.      359     254 29.2% 03-Sep-94 02:44:10 +FirstUpper.db
  221.     9506    8970  5.6% 03-Sep-94 19:30:42 +I love you.snd
  222.      114     105  7.8% 18-Sep-94 13:25:44 +inputcheck.db
  223.      166     144 13.2% 20-Nov-94 22:06:54 +integerfield.db
  224.    16906    7637 54.8% 03-Sep-94 19:17:08 +logo.pic
  225.     1628     652 59.9% 22-Nov-95 16:55:06 +MagicFieldsIII
  226.     3461    1301 62.4% 16-Oct-95 19:22:06 +MagicFieldsIII.info
  227.      622     363 41.6% 01-Jan-96 14:16:18 +MultimediaII
  228.     3461    1304 62.3% 16-Oct-95 19:22:06 +MultimediaII.info
  229.      318     235 26.1% 01-Jan-96 14:15:36 +multiview.db
  230.      113     103  8.8% 17-Sep-94 14:35:46 +numbercheck.db
  231.     2469    1096 55.6% 20-Nov-94 22:06:54 +playcdsong.db
  232.      281     191 32.0% 20-Nov-94 22:06:54 +timefield.db
  233.      121     105 13.2% 03-Sep-94 02:44:10 +ToUpper.db
  234.      711     440 38.1% 12-Aug-94 23:42:42 +Books
  235.     3465    1305 62.3% 25-Sep-95 14:04:54 +Books.info
  236.     2221     830 62.6% 03-Mar-96 17:41:38 +Game reviews
  237.     3465    1306 62.3% 25-Sep-95 14:04:56 +Game reviews.info
  238.    26788    2606 90.2% 13-Aug-94 11:36:36 +Labels PS
  239.      490     177 63.8% 25-Sep-95 14:04:54 +Labels PS.info
  240.    11788    5374 54.4% 22-Aug-95 21:22:04 +Music
  241.     3465    1303 62.3% 25-Sep-95 14:04:56 +Music.info
  242.     2022    1252 38.0% 27-Sep-95 20:41:42 +Relations.info
  243.      725     420 42.0% 01-Feb-97 15:03:28 +CD
  244.      920     544 40.8% 16-Mar-97 13:45:24 +CD-Songs.db
  245.     3466    1303 62.4% 25-Sep-95 19:08:56 +CD.info
  246.     2256    1016 54.9% 16-Mar-97 13:48:44 +Relations.guide
  247.     1831    1128 38.3% 05-Dec-95 00:19:18 +Relations.guide.info
  248.     6262    2718 56.5% 27-Sep-95 01:14:18 +relations.iff
  249.     1406     853 39.3% 10-Feb-97 21:06:22 +Songs
  250.      926     547 40.9% 01-Feb-97 15:57:40 +Songs-CD.db
  251.     3466    1305 62.3% 25-Sep-95 19:08:56 +Songs.info
  252.      940     495 47.3% 27-Sep-95 00:00:16 +unique.db
  253.    15398    4650 69.8% 20-Feb-96 22:23:30 +Windsurfing95
  254.     3465    1306 62.3% 25-Sep-95 14:04:54 +Windsurfing95.info
  255.     1405     592 57.8% 15-Sep-94 20:02:38 +Återförsäljare
  256.     3465    1301 62.4% 25-Sep-95 14:04:54 +Återförsäljare.info
  257.    20392   11449 43.8% 20-Feb-96 22:38:12 +textfield.gadget
  258.     2821    1472 47.8% 16-Mar-97 18:32:48 +Product-Info
  259.     1922     948 50.6% 25-Sep-95 13:58:18 +Translators.info
  260.    14853    5046 66.0% 04-Mar-96 14:42:32 +db.cd
  261.      486     219 54.9% 28-Sep-94 18:09:48 +db.cd.info
  262.    14193    4868 65.7% 04-Mar-96 14:42:42 +empty.ct
  263.      486     221 54.5% 28-Sep-94 18:09:48 +empty.ct.info
  264.     2972    1466 50.6% 25-Sep-95 15:33:12 +Read_this!
  265.     2239    1015 54.6% 25-Sep-95 13:57:00 +Read_this!.info
  266. -------- ------- ----- --------- --------
  267.   781674  317091 59.4% 18-Mar-97 15:43:52   102 files
  268.